Default Winter Warmer Series 2010/11 Postponed RD 3 - Sunday 10 April 2011- EPR

Here we go! - It's 'official'!

As the title says, the re-arranged (due to adverse weather!) 3rd round (of six, with four to count) of the Winter Warmer Series 2010/11. As per usual the series will cater for both 2WD and 4WD 1:10 electric off-road buggies as well as Stadium Trucks and Short Course trucks!

As this thread infers, to be held at Eden Park Raceway off-road facility(check out details here: http://www.edenparkraceway.com/dates.htm) on Sunday 10 April 2011!

Gates open at 08:00, Track WILL NOT open until approx. 08:30 for practice so please DO NOT arrive too early! The track has near neighbours which we do not want upset by excessive early noise, thank you!
Subject to confirmation, we believe that the on-site cafe will be open from approx. 08:30, providing a selection of hot & cold food, drinks and snacks, with their now highly recommended sausage baguettes!

Top three in each class:

2WD: Bloomfield (TLR 22); Moore (yes Kevin!)(TLR 22); Benfield (B4.1)

4WD: Stafford (X-Factory/Kyosho); Johnson (Durango); Crew (TLR XXX4)

Truck: Brooke (TLR XXX-T CR); Wilson (Losi XXX-T); Fairhall P (HPI?)

Will be updating final Championship tables soon and will post them on the EPR website when complete and verified.
